What is technology?

What is technology


The technology is defined as the set ofknowledge and skills which, when applied in a logical and orderly, enable humans tomodify their material or virtual to meet your needs environment , that is, a combined process of thought and action in order to create useful solutions. 

Technology responds to the desire and will of people to transform our environment, transform the world around us looking for new and better ways to satisfy our desires. The motivation is the satisfaction of needs or desires, theactivity is the development, the design and the execution and theproduct resulting goods and services, or methods and processes.

This human activity and its resulting product is what we call technology.Thanks to it we have multiple systems that allow us, for example, to communicate, move, dress, feed or manufacture new objects.

Relationship between Science and Technology


It is quite common to confuse technology with applied science, defining technology as something subordinated to scientific activity, however, it is one of the most widespread topics on the nature of technological activity. 

In the first place, the motivation, activity and products of science and technology are different. The motivation of science responds to the desire of people to know and rationally understand the world around us and the phenomena related to it, activity is research and the resulting product is scientific knowledge.

Secondly, while it is true that technology uses scientific knowledge, it is also based on experience, often uses empirical knowledge and takes into account many other factors, such as the practical aspects of construction or industrial production, the modes and means of production, the economic feasibility, the adaptation of the product to the customs of the user, the acceptance that the product may or may not have in the public, etc. In addition, technology is, above all, linked to things, physical or virtual, that the human being does, to artificial things.

In addition, it must be said that science also uses technology, because it is necessary to advance research. It is not possible to develop technology without advancing scientific knowledge, just as it is not possible to do science without the contribution of the necessary equipment and systems for research. The relationship, therefore, is not of subordination, but of complementarity. In the contemporary world, Science and Technology are linked by a very large interdependence relationship, but the activities linked to one and the other are substantially different and complementary to each other. 

R + D + i (Research, Development and Innovation) is the activity in which science and technology work together to achieve a common goal.

Science and Technology in Secondary Education


The educational system is structured in a series of subjects, and the set of science and technology subjects are conceived within the scientific-technological field in the ESO, and denote the Modality of Sciences and Technology in the Baccalaureate, addressing among all a global and complete science and technology education. 

However, the proposal made in the LOMCE practically eliminates the presence of Technology at all educational levels, abandoning the technological understanding of the education of students and, consequently, fostering technological ignorance in the next generations of citizens and citizens, and hindering orientation towards higher technical studies.

Scientific knowledge would also be damaged. Failure to conceive a scientific-technological field and only address scientific matters would be detrimental to science education, because, in addition to showing the relationships between science and technology, would stop teaching to apply many scientific knowledge and mathematical procedures in situations and contexts technological aspects of daily life.
